
Qu’est-ce qui fait la différence entre une bonne et une mauvaise prise de décision ? La plupart du temps : les données sur lesquelles se baser. Derrière cette capacité à extraire du sens des données de l’entreprise, on retrouve souvent deux technologies phares : le langage SQL et le logiciel Oracle Database.Aujourd’hui, les systèmes d'information sont saturés d’informations : clients, ventes, stocks, performances, incidents… Pourtant, sans les bons outils et surtout sans les bonnes compétences, ces données restent silencieuses. C’est là qu’intervient le couple SQL + Oracle : une combinaison solide et éprouvée par des secteurs comme la finance, la logistique, l’e-commerce ou les services publics.Ensemble, ces briques technologiques permettent aux analystes, aux chefs de projet, et aux responsables métiers d’exploiter encore plus efficacement les outils à leur disposition (CRM, CMS, ERP, etc.)
Points-clés à retenir
- SQL est le langage de référence pour interroger, structurer et exploiter des bases de données relationnelles dans les outils métiers les plus utilisés (CRM, ERP, BI...) ;
- Oracle Database est l’un des systèmes les plus puissants et fiables du marché, capable de gérer de gros volumes, de multiples types de données et des performances critiques ;
- Le duo SQL + Oracle forme une base technologique solide, adaptée à tous les environnements : cloud, hybride, multi-utilisateurs, temps réel, etc. ;
- Maîtriser ce binôme en interne permet de gagner en autonomie, de fiabiliser les analyses et de transformer la donnée brute en décisions opérationnelles. ;
- La formation proposée par ib cegos rend vos équipes immédiatement opérationnelles et les prépare à une certification reconnue, avec des cas pratiques directement applicables.
Qu'est-ce que le langage SQL ?
Le langage SQL (Structured Query Language) est un langage informatique utilisé pour interagir avec les bases de données relationnelles. Il permet de stocker, organiser et retrouver facilement des informations au sein d’une base de données. Celle-ci enregistre les informations sous forme de tableau, dont chaque ligne et chaque colonne représentant les différents attributs des données et les relations entre-elles.
Les principales commandes SQL servent à créer, modifier, supprimer ou interroger les données d’une base, mais aussi à maintenir la qualité et la performance du système d’information.
Concrètement, il est au cœur de nombreux outils métiers (CRM, ERP, tableaux de bord, etc.) et permet aux entreprises d'analyser leurs données, suivre leurs performances et prendre des décisions éclairées.
Qu’est-ce qu’Oracle Database ?
Oracle Database est un système de gestion de base de données développé par la société américaine Oracle. Il permet aux entreprises de stocker, organiser et sécuriser leurs données de manière centralisée, tout en garantissant des performances élevées, même avec un grand nombre d’utilisateurs.
Le logiciel peut gérer plusieurs types de structures de données différentes, adaptées à des besoins variés :
- Relationnel : le modèle le plus courant, qui organise les données à la manière d’un grand tableau Excel. Idéal pour les activités comme la gestion des ventes ou la comptabilité ;
- Documentaire : les données sont stockées sous forme de documents structurés (souvent au format JSON), plus souples et personnalisables. On les retrouve dans les sites e-commerce, les CRM ou les applications web ;
- Graphique : les données sont représentées sous forme de réseaux de relations entre objets ;
- Clé-valeur : les informations sont enregistrées en paires (une clé et une valeur), ce qui permet un accès ultra-rapide. C’est la solution privilégiée pour la gestion de sessions, de caches ou de données temporaires nécessitant une grande réactivité.
Oracle Database agit comme le cœur de votre système d’information : il regroupe toutes les données essentielles à l’activité (clients, ventes, finances, logistique, etc.) et permet aux collaborateurs autorisés d’y accéder en temps réel. Ce fonctionnement assure une meilleure fiabilité des informations et facilite la prise de décision stratégique.
Il offre également des outils d’automatisation et d’optimisation qui réduisent les risques d’erreur et améliorent la performance globale des systèmes informatiques. Oracle Database fait notamment appel au machine learning et à la technologie blockchain.
Pourquoi SQL est indispensable pour Oracle Database ?
Le SQL est à la base du fonctionnement d’Oracle Database, tout comme les autres SGBDR (IBM DB2, SAP Hana, Microsoft SQL Server…). Sans SQL, il serait impossible de concevoir, d’interroger ou de gérer efficacement les données stockées dans la base de données. SQL joue d’ailleurs un rôlé clé dans tous les métiers de la data.
Oracle utilise SQL pour permettre aux entreprises de créer des structures de données dynamiques, d’y insérer des informations, de les modifier ou de les supprimer, sans devoir repartir de zéro. C’est un système souple et évolutif qui s’adapte facilement à la croissance ou aux nouveaux besoins de l’entreprise.
Grâce à SQL, Oracle Database peut organiser les informations sous forme de tableaux interconnectés qui peuvent être utilisés, par exemple, pour relier les informations d’un client à ses achats ou à ses paiements. Cette organisation facilite les analyses : l’entreprise peut suivre ses ventes, anticiper les besoins de ses clients et prendre des décisions plus rapidement.
Imaginons qu’une entreprise gère déjà une base avec trois types de données :
- des clients,
- des commandes,
- et des produits.
Un jour, elle décide d’ajouter une nouvelle donnée : les livraisons. Grâce au SQL, elle peut créer une nouvelle table “Livraisons” et la relier à la table “Commandes” (pour savoir quelle commande a été livrée, quand et par qui).
À noter qu’il existe un autre langage de programmation, le PL/SQL, basé sur le SQL, dédié à Oracle. La combinaison SQL + PL/SQL permet notamment de gérer des calculs plus complexes et d’améliorer la performance des traitements de données.
Quels sont les avantages du duo SQL et Oracle ?
Utilisé par de grandes entreprises dans le monde entier, le duo Oracle Database et SQL se distingue par :
- Sa stabilité : que ce soit la plateforme ou le langage, ce sont des technologies matures soutenues par une communauté nombreuse et une documentation fournie ;
- Sa versatilité : vous pouvez réaliser tous les projets que vous souhaitez avec ces deux briques technologiques. Elles s’adapte à tous les cas d’usage : cloud, on-premise, hybride, haute disponibilité, analyse temps réel, etc. Et si une fonctionnalité manque ? Elle est souvent ajoutée dans la prochaine version, tant l’écosystème est dynamique ;
- Sa réputation : Pour les DSI comme pour les équipes métiers, travailler avec Oracle SQL rassure. La solution est documentée, supportée, certifiée, et mise à jour régulièrement ;
- Ses outils complémentaires comme Oracle Application Express (ou APEX) permettent de développer rapidement des applications web sécurisées, directement à partir des données. Les développeurs peuvent concevoir des interfaces métiers sans écrire une seule ligne de code front-end, ce qui accélère la mise en production et réduit les coûts.
Pourquoi former vos équipes à interroger et à manipuler des bases de données Oracle avec le langage SQL ?
Votre entreprise dispose de nombreuses données pour piloter son activité : ventes, clients, stocks, performances, tickets, anomalies. Mais faute de compétences en SQL, ces informations restent cloisonnées entre les différents services, sous-utilisées, ou trop dépendantes de quelques experts. Résultat : vous accusez des retards, vous commettez des erreurs, ou vous prenez des décisions à l’aveugle.
Former vos équipes à manipuler Oracle avec SQL vous permet de leur donner les clés pour :
- Interroger les bonnes tables au bon moment ;
- Filtrer, regrouper et trier les données en quelques lignes de code ;
- Structurer une base relationnelle pour soutenir l’ensemble de votre activité ;
- Créer des rapports fiables sans dépendre du service IT.
SQL et Oracle ne sont pas réservé qu’aux développeurs informatiques. Les analystes, chefs de projet, responsables métiers ont tout intérêt à comprendre le langage SQL, car il est présent dans de nombreux outils qu’ils utilisent au quotidien : les outils de BI, le CRP leur ERP…
Et c’est là tout l’intérêt de la formation Interroger et manipuler des bases de données Oracle avec le langage SQL proposée par ib Cegos. Elle rend vos collaborateurs opérationnels sur Oracle, avec une maîtrise réelle du langage SQL. Durant cette formation ils pourront travailler sur des cas concrets, des exercices pratiques et même préparer une certification.
Vous souhaitez en savoir plus sur nos formations ? Nos conseillers sont à votre écoute.
FAQ : Vos questions fréquentes sur le SQL et Oracle
Oracle est-il un langage de programmation comme le SQL ?
Non, Oracle n’est pas un langage de programmation. Il s’agit d’une entreprise qui propose une variété de solutions, dont Oracle Database. SQL est un langage de programmation qui peut être utilisé pour interagir avec des bases de données, dont Oracle Database.
Quelle est la différence entre Oracle Database et les autres bases de données ?
Oracle Database est un système de gestion de bases de données relationnelles (SGDBR) créé par l’entreprise Oracle. D’autres systèmes de gestion de base de données comme MySQL, PostgreSQL, et Microsoft SQL Server ont été créés par d’autres entreprises, mais leur gestion repose également sur le SQL pour la manipulation des informations stockées.
Peut-on apprendre le SQL et l’utiliser pour gérer d’autres bases de données qu’Oracle Database ?
Oui ! Apprendre le SQL vous permet d’acquérir des compétences de programmation que vous pourrez appliquer sur de nombreuses plateformes de gestion de bases de données, dont Oracle. Il faudra anticiper quelques variations de syntaxes et de fonctionnalités d’une plateforme à l’autre, mais les principes fondateurs du SQL resteront inchangés.
Peut-on utiliser le SQL pour interagir avec d’autres bases de données que Oracle ?
Oui, le SQL est un langage de programmation universel utilisé pour dialoguer avec différentes bases de données comme Oracle Database, MySQL, Microsoft SQL Server, et bien d’autres. Chaque base de données peut avoir ses propres particularités, mais le SQL reste un incontournable dans leur gestion.
Le PL/SQL est-il un langage dédié à Oracle Database ?
Oui, le PL/SQL est une extension du SQL spécifique à l’écosystème Oracle. Il ajoute notamment une dimension de programmation procédurale. D’autres bases de données ont des extensions similaire, mais elles sont distinctes de PL/SQL.







